Bowman County
'Bowman County -- "The Rancher's Paradise," as Bowman county was for so many years known, was named in memory of Hon. E. M. Bowman, a member of the territorial assembly of Dakota of 1883. The county was organized in June, 1907. Lignite coal is found in great abundance, and can in many cases be had for the digging. The county has a permanent agricultural standing and is adapted for the cultivation of all northern grown cereals, and garden vegetables. The county seat is Bowman.' Source: North Dakota Blue Book -- 1942
